We are, once again, taking part in the Cumbrian Challenge for the charity Walking With The Wounded (WWTW).  Our intrepid team of Camels has signed up to The ‘Tough’ route which will be 23km and heads up Lingmoor fell, descends to the picturesque Blea Tarn and climbs Blake Rigg before heading for home, with a final total ascent of 1,250m.  

If you recall the horrendous weather of last year's challenge then you'll appreciate the effort of all those involved (although we are hoping for better weather this year).

Established in 2010, Walking With The Wounded supports a pathway for vulnerable veterans to reintegrate back into society and sustain their independence.  At the heart of this journey is employment.  You can help them directly by making a donation to this page.
